Dr. John Thomas Mccaffrey DO?
Update this Profile
Dr. John Thomas Mccaffrey DO, Internist
We verify the medical license of each FindaTopDoc Verified Doctor to ensure that their license is active and they are in good medical standing.

Dr. John Thomas Mccaffrey DO

Internist

4/5(9)
409 Broadway Newport RI, 02840
Rating

4/5

About

Dr. John Mccaffrey is an internist practicing in Newport, RI. Dr. Mccaffrey specializes in the medical treatment of adults. Internists can act as a primary physician or a consultant to a primary physician. They manage both common and rare diseases. Dr. Mccaffrey provides comprehensive care and manages treatment with surgeons as well. Internists establish long-term relationships with their patients and incorporate disease prevention and mental health care into their practice.

Education and Training

A.T. Still University of Health Sciences Kirksville College of Osteopathic Medicine 1980

Provider Details

MaleEnglish 38 years of experience

Treatments

  • Vascular Disease

Dr. John Thomas Mccaffrey DO's Practice location

Practice At 409 Broadway

409 Broadway -
Newport, RI 02840
Get Direction
New patients: 401-849-1280
Fax: 401-847-2815

Dr. John Thomas Mccaffrey DO's reviews

(9)
Write Review

Patient Experience with Dr. Mccaffrey


4.0

Based on 9 reviews

Dr. John Thomas Mccaffrey DO has a rating of 4 out of 5 stars based on the reviews from 9 patients. FindaTopDoc has aggregated the experiences from real patients to help give you more insights and information on how to choose the best Internist in your area. These reviews do not reflect a providers level of clinical care, but are a compilation of quality indicators such as bedside manner, wait time, staff friendliness, ease of appointment, and knowledge of conditions and treatments.

Recommended Articles

  • How to Treat Meningitis

    Meningitis is a rare type of infection caused by different organisms like bacteria, a virus, and fungus. The infection usually starts in some other parts of the body like sinuses, ears, or upper respiratory tract. Successful treatment of meningitis depends on several factors like cause of the...

  • Are Energy Drinks Safe?

    Recently, there have been serious health issues linked to energy drink.  The ever growing popularity and consumption of these products came on quickly. Are these drinks safe like manufacturers claim them to be?Energy drinks are basically beverages that contain stimulants, like caffeine, and are...

  • What Is DHEA: Health Benefits of DHEA

    What is DHEA?DHEA or dehydroepiandrosterone is considered as a prohormone, which is often associated with longevity, body strength, and lean muscle mass in an individual. DHEA is naturally created in the body and has a vital role in various metabolic functions. It is also known as one of the most...

  • These Conditions Can Cause Dyspnea

    OverviewDyspnea is the clinical term for shortness of breath or breathlessness experienced by both healthy individuals and patients with respiratory or cardiovascular diseases. It can also be a temporary condition that quickly resolves on its own or a symptom of a more serious health condition. A...

  • What are the Health Benefits of Coconut Oil?

    Once upon a time, this oil was ostracized by experts for the saturated fat present within it. However, coconut oil is regaining its position in health streams due to innumerable benefits that it offers. It is now considered as oil that can be a cure for many conditions, including thyroid problems,...

  • How to Stop a Cold From Spreading

    Colds can be stressful, uncomfortable and troublesome. To add to the woes, it spreads soon from one person to another in the family. It can disrupt the normal routines for almost a week with missed school or work, and sleepless nights.How do you control the virus from spreading to everyone in your...

Nearby Providers

Nearest Hospitals

SAINT ANNE'S HOSPITALl

795 MIDDLE STREET FALL RIVER MA 2721

Head northeast on Broadway 2916 ft
Continue straight onto West Main Road (RI 114) 7.1 mi
Keep right at the fork onto RI 24 4.4 mi
Take the ramp on the right onto RI 138 444 ft
Keep left at the fork onto RI 138 2.6 mi
Continue straight onto South Main Street (MA 138) 1.2 mi
Continue slightly right onto South Main Street 2407 ft
Turn right onto Osborn Street 318 ft
Turn left 230 ft
You have arrived at your destination, straight ahead

NEWPORT HOSPITALl

FRIENDSHIP STREET NEWPORT RI 2840

Head southwest on Broadway 350 ft
Turn left onto Friendship Street 842 ft
You have arrived at your destination

SOUTH COUNTY HOSPITAL INCl

100 KENYON AVE WAKEFIELD RI 2879

Head northeast on Broadway 255 ft
Turn left onto Summer Street 630 ft
Continue straight onto Van Zandt Avenue 2440 ft
Turn right onto RI 238 1426 ft
Take the ramp on the right 2210 ft
Merge right onto RI 138 9.2 mi
Merge left onto Tower Hill Road (US 1) 7.0 mi
Continue straight onto Post Road Freeway (US 1) 3156 ft
Take the ramp on the right 729 ft
Turn right onto Salt Pond Road 164 ft
Turn left onto Kenyon Avenue 928 ft
Turn left 188 ft
You have arrived at your destination, on the left